John M. de Figueiredo MD, ScD is an internationally known expert in clinical psychiatry and psychiatric epidemiology. A Board certified psychiatrist, he is Clinical Professor of Psychiatry at Yale University School of Medicine, Distinguished Life Fellow of the American Psychiatric Association, Fellow of the American Psychopathological Association and American College of Epidemiology, member of Sigma Xi (The Scientific Research Society) and Life Fellow of the Royal Society of Medicine of England. An alumnus of Johns Hopkins University, where he was awarded the degree of Doctor of Science and completed a residency in psychiatry, Dr. de Figueiredo is the author and co-author of numerous articles published in peer reviewed professional journals, books and book chapters. He is a clinical supervisor of Yale Psychiatry residents and fellows, Neurology residents rotating through the Yale Department of Psychiatry and Yale medical students.
